Tron: Ares casts Cameron Monaghan and Sarah Desjardins

July 13, 2023 by EJ Moreno

Just before the SAG-AFTRA strike began, Tron: Ares added more to its growing cast. Deadline broke the news that Cameron Monaghan, best known for his time on Shameless & the hit Star Wars Jedi games, has joined the film. Alongside Monaghan, THR reported that Yellowjackets star Sarah Desjardins would also join the budding Disney production. […]

Anthony Carrigan joins Superman: Legacy as Metamorpho

July 12, 2023 by EJ Moreno

The Superman: Legacy castings are still coming in, and now the film will have its very own Metamorpho. The Hollywood Reporter broke the story that Anthony Carrigan will join the upcoming James Gunn-directed Superman film, which will kick off the new era for DC Studios. The role is described as “a classic DC character,” with […]
